Job Description

The Press Brake Operator sets up and operates Amada press brake machines to produce high‑precision custom sheet metal components. This role works directly from blueprints and GD&T specifications, handles both long‑run and short‑run production, and supports preventative maintenance on fabrication equipment to ensure consistent quality and reliability.

Responsibilities

  • Set up and operate Amada press brake machines for a variety of custom fabrication projects.
  • Work with sheet metal materials ranging from 20 gauge up to 3/8 inch thickness.
  • Read, interpret, and work directly from engineering blueprints and GD&T (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ing) documentation.
  • Produce parts to tight tolerances, typically between ±0.0001 and ±0.002 inches, ensuring high levels of accuracy and repeatability.
  • Manage a mix of long‑run and short‑run jobs each day, adjusting setups and processes as needed for different projects and products.
  • Perform and assist with preventative maintenance on press brakes and other fabrication equipment to maintain optimal performance and minimize downtime.
  • Monitor part quality throughout production runs and make necessary adjustments to machine settings and tooling.
  • Collaborate with fabrication team members to meet production schedules and support continuous improvement in processes and workflows.
  • Maintain a clean and organized work area in alignment with shop standards and safety practices.

Essential Skills

  • At least 2 years of press brake setup and operation experience, preferably on CNC and Amada press brake equipment.
  • Proven ability to read and interpret blueprints and GD&T specifications accurately.
  • Hands‑on experience working with precision sheet metal fabrication, including tight tolerance requirements.
  • Strong understanding of press brake tooling, setups, and forming techniques for various sheet metal thicknesses.
  • Ability to work with sheet metal ranging from 20 gauge to 3/8 inch while maintaining dimensional accuracy.
  • Attention to detail and commitment to producing high‑quality, precision parts.
  • Basic mechanical aptitude to assist with preventative maintenance on fabrication equipment.
